How much does an artist get for each record sold?

Under the traditional recording agreement, recording artist royalties usually range from 10% to 25% of the suggested retail price for top-line albums (although many record companies have begun to compute royalties on the wholesale price).

What was Michael Jackson record deal?

The estate of Michael Jackson has landed the late King of Pop the biggest recording deal in history: a $200 million guaranteed contract with Sony Music Entertainment for 10 projects over seven years…

How much is Jay Z record deal?

Thr 10-year deal reportedly sees Jay Z receive $10 million per album for a minimum of three albums, $20 millions for others rights including publishing and licensing and $25 million to finance Jay Z's external acquisitions and investments.

How long does a record deal last?

The contract period usually runs from six to 12 months after the release of the last recording, the last asset under the contract. The contract period limits the freedom of the artist, because they won't be able to easily move from one label to another.

How much is Drake's record deal worth?

According to Variety, Drake's $400 million Universal deal — called “Lebron-sized” because of the sheer magnitude of both its value and its scope — encompasses “recordings, publishing, merchandise, and visual media projects.”
